The Engine Block
The engine block is the core of the engine, housing many crucial components, including cylinders, pistons, and crankshaft. It is typically made of cast iron or aluminum, providing durability and strength to withstand high temperatures and pressures.
Pistons
Pistons move up and down within the cylinders, facilitating the combustion process. They are connected to the crankshaft via connecting rods, translating the linear motion into rotary motion, which powers the vehicle.
Crankshaft
The crankshaft converts the linear motion of the pistons into rotational motion, delivering power to the vehicle's drive train. Its durability is crucial, as it must withstand significant forces during operation.
Camshaft
The camshaft controls the opening and closing of the engine's valves. It ensures that fuel and air enter the cylinders and exhaust gases exit at the right time, crucial for optimal engine performance.
Valves and Timing
Valves play a key role in the engine's operation, controlling the flow of air and fuel into the combustion chamber and the exit of exhaust gases. The timing of these actions is critical for efficient engine performance, and timing mechanisms ensure that everything operates in sync.
